City of Kelowna has considered a mask policy for months but was prompted to implement it following a surge in cases of COVID-19

The City of Kelowna has implemented more measures to help stop the spread of COVID-19. Anyone entering a city owned and operated facility–that includes city hall– must now wear a mask. As Klaudia Van Emmerik reports, it seems the majority of people have now become accustomed to this new way of life and don’t mind covering their face.
